In which type of economy do the forces of supply and demand typically drive prices

Answers

Market economy is understood as the organization and allocation of the production and consumption of goods and services arising from the interplay between supply and demand. The characteristic that defines the importance of the market economy is that decisions about investment and the allocation of production goods are made mainly through markets.

In a market economy do the forces of supply and demand typically drive prices.
